When you apply for a loan, lenders look at a few main things to determine your rate. Your credit history and how long you have been in business act as the foundation. The purpose of the funds and the current strength of your cash flow also play a major role in the terms you receive. Generally, interest rates for these types of financing typically fall between 7% and 25% depending on your specific profile and collateral options. A business line of credit acts like a revolving pool of funds. You draw what you need, pay it back, and the credit becomes available to use again. This is useful for managing uneven cash flow or covering unexpected operational expenses as they arise throughout the year. Costs depend on your revenue and how often you pull from the balance.
